Olav Riégo (21 April 1891 – 25 December 1956) was a Swedish film actor. He appeared in 92 films between 1923 and 1956. He starred in the film Leva på 'Hoppet', which won the Silver Bear (Comedies) award at the 1st Berlin International Film Festival.[1]
